Q: Is 154,021,334 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 154,021,334 is a composite number.

Why is 154,021,334 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 154,021,334 can be evenly divided by 1 2 19 38 193 386 3,667 7,334 21,001 42,002 399,019 798,038 4,053,193 8,106,386 77,010,667 and 154,021,334, with no remainder.

Since 154,021,334 cannot be divided by just 1 and 154,021,334, it is a composite number.
